In this episode, host Amie Milner sits down with Melanie Borden—founder and CEO of The Borden Group, creator of the Human to Brand framework, and author of “Theater of the Mind” to unpack how founders and executives can turn their personal brand into a true growth engine for their business.

They dig into the inner script that keeps so many leaders silent:

  • “I’m not ready yet.”
  • “I don’t have enough authority.”
  • “I’m going to take up too much space.”

Melanie shares how to interrupt that story with proof of past achievements and, most importantly, action. From there, she breaks down what most people get wrong about personal branding (hint: it’s not about being an influencer or “going viral”) and why a strategy-first approach matters more than any single post.

In this episode, the hosts and their special guest, Tim Kurkowski , VP of Sales at Forsythe Advisors, engage in a lively and insightful discussion centered on the evolving strategies of sales calls and process management. The heart of the episode is a deep dive into the debate over the structure of introductory or discovery calls versus the "one-call close" approach. The participants share their real-world experiences and opinions on whether it's more effective to qualify and close prospects in a single meeting or to extend the sales process across multiple touchpoints for better client understanding and retention.They explore the pros and cons of each method, considering factors like deal size, buyer behavior, and the importance of human connection in sales. The conversation also touches on the necessity of transparency around pricing, the role of sales reps in qualifying leads, and the impact of process deviations—when breaking the rules can lead to big wins, and when it can backfire. Throughout, the hosts emphasize the need to balance efficiency with thoroughness, and the importance of adapting the sales process to both the product and the client.This episode offers practical insights for sales professionals grappling with how to structure their calls, manage their pipelines, and ultimately, close more deals while building lasting client relationships.

This episode of The Grow Show dives deep into the challenges and opportunities that come with new leadership. The hosts, Eric Watkins, Scott Scully, and Jeff Winters, share their insights on the "traps, gaps, and claps" that new leaders often face. The discussion covers common pitfalls, such as over-trusting managers, trying to replicate one's own methods, and taking on too many priorities. The team also identifies key development areas, including budgeting, crucial conversations, and understanding team members' motivations. On the flip side, the hosts highlight the benefits of new leaders, including their enthusiasm, fresh perspectives, and ability to reinvigorate existing teams. The conversation also touches on the importance of selecting leaders who are currently performing the job and can provide valuable, real-world insights. Send us a textThis episode focuses on the 'Debate THEN Decide' approach, designed to revolutionize how you handle meetings and decisions. We cover the importance of separating the debate phase from the decision phase, using real examples such as the '131' framework: one problem, three options, one recommendation. You'll gain insights into why top-performing teams spend more time diagnosing problems, dedicating 45 minutes to this process and only 15 to solutions. Discover how to structure disc...
